Class AnalyticsHubServiceConnectionIdempotencyPolicy (2.21.0)

Functions

virtual clone() const

Create a new copy of this object.

Returns
TypeDescription
std::unique_ptr< AnalyticsHubServiceConnectionIdempotencyPolicy >

virtual ListDataExchanges(google::cloud::bigquery::analyticshub::v1::ListDataExchangesRequest)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::ListDataExchangesRequest
Returns
TypeDescription
google::cloud::Idempotency

virtual ListOrgDataExchanges(google::cloud::bigquery::analyticshub::v1::ListOrgDataExchangesRequest)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::ListOrgDataExchangesRequest
Returns
TypeDescription
google::cloud::Idempotency

virtual GetDataExchange(google::cloud::bigquery::analyticshub::v1::GetDataExchangeR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::GetDataExchangeR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ual CreateDataExchange(google::cloud::bigquery::analyticshub::v1::CreateDataExchangeR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::CreateDataExchangeR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ual UpdateDataExchange(google::cloud::bigquery::analyticshub::v1::UpdateDataExchangeR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::UpdateDataExchangeR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ual DeleteDataExchange(google::cloud::bigquery::analyticshub::v1::DeleteDataExchangeR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::DeleteDataExchangeR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ual ListListings(google::cloud::bigquery::analyticshub::v1::ListListingsRequest)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::ListListingsRequest
Returns
TypeDescription
google::cloud::Idempotency

virtual GetListing(google::cloud::bigquery::analyticshub::v1::GetListingR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::GetListingR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ual CreateListing(google::cloud::bigquery::analyticshub::v1::CreateListingR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::CreateListingR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ual UpdateListing(google::cloud::bigquery::analyticshub::v1::UpdateListingR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::UpdateListingR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ual DeleteListing(google::cloud::bigquery::analyticshub::v1::DeleteListingR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::DeleteListingR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ual SubscribeListing(google::cloud::bigquery::analyticshub::v1::SubscribeListingR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::SubscribeListingR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ual SubscribeDataExchange(google::cloud::bigquery::analyticshub::v1::SubscribeDataExchangeR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::SubscribeDataExchangeR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ual RefreshSubscription(google::cloud::bigquery::analyticshub::v1::RefreshSubscriptionR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::RefreshSubscriptionR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ual GetSubscription(google::cloud::bigquery::analyticshub::v1::GetSubscriptionR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::GetSubscriptionR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ual ListSubscriptions(google::cloud::bigquery::analyticshub::v1::ListSubscriptionsRequest)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::ListSubscriptionsRequest
Returns
TypeDescription
google::cloud::Idempotency

virtual ListSharedResourceSubscriptions(google::cloud::bigquery::analyticshub::v1::ListSharedResourceSubscriptionsRequest)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::ListSharedResourceSubscriptionsRequest
Returns
TypeDescription
google::cloud::Idempotency

virtual RevokeSubscription(google::cloud::bigquery::analyticshub::v1::RevokeSubscriptionR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::RevokeSubscriptionR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ual DeleteSubscription(google::cloud::bigquery::analyticshub::v1::DeleteSubscriptionRequest const &)

Parameter
NameDescription
request google::cloud::bigquery::analyticshub::v1::DeleteSubscriptionR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ual GetIamPolicy(google::iam::v1::GetIamPolicyRequest const &)

Parameter
NameDescription
request google::iam::v1::GetIamPolicyR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ual SetIamPolicy(google::iam::v1::SetIamPolicyRequest const &)

Parameter
NameDescription
request google::iam::v1::SetIamPolicyRequest const &
Returns
TypeDescription
google::cloud::Idempotency

virtual TestIamPermissions(google::iam::v1::TestIamPermissionsRequest const &)

Parameter
NameDescription
request google::iam::v1::TestIamPermissionsRequest const &
Returns
TypeDescription
google::cloud::Idempotency